When browsing cabinets at Walmart, you will encounter several popular styles that dominate current kitchen design trends. Shaker-style cabinets remain the most sought-after option, offering a clean, timeless look that works with both traditional and contemporary kitchens. These cabinets feature simple lines and recessed panel doors that appeal to virtually every homeowner's sensibility.

Laminate cabinets represent another strong category in Walmart's lineup, particularly for renters or those planning to update their kitchen again within the next few years. Modern laminate options now feature realistic wood grain patterns and textured finishes that mimic higher-end materials at a fraction of the cost. This makes them an excellent choice for anyone wanting the look of solid wood without the premium price tag.

For those leaning toward a more modern aesthetic, flat-panel or slab cabinets provide a sleek, minimalist appearance. These work particularly well in contemporary kitchens with clean lines and open shelving concepts. The simplicity of slab design also means fewer opportunities for dust accumulation, making them practical for busy households.

Budget-Friendly Tips for Cabinet Shopping

Getting the most value from your cabinet purchase requires some strategic thinking. One approach is to mix and match different cabinet types based on their placement in your kitchen. For example, you might invest more in visible upper cabinets while choosing simpler options for lower units that will be less noticeable.

Consider whether you need fully assembled cabinets or if you are comfortable with ready-to-assemble options. The latter typically saves money but requires additional time and basic tools. If you have a few hours on the weekend, this option can result in significant savings without sacrificing quality.

Timing your purchase can also impact your budget. Walmart frequently runs seasonal promotions on home improvement items, so keeping an eye out for sales around major holidays can yield substantial discounts. Signing up for their email newsletter or checking their weekly ad can help you catch these deals before they expire.

Installation and Assembly Options

One of the advantages of purchasing cabinets at Walmart is the flexibility in how you handle installation. Many of their cabinet options are designed for straightforward assembly, making them accessible even for homeowners with basic DIY skills. The instructions typically include clear diagrams and all necessary hardware, reducing the need for additional purchases.

For those who prefer professional help, Walmart offers installation services through their marketplace partners in many locations. This option provides peace of mind for customers who want expert handling without paying premium prices at specialty retailers. Installation costs generally remain reasonable compared to what you would pay at dedicated cabinet stores.

If you are tackling the project yourself, remember that proper preparation makes all the difference. Measuring your space accurately before purchasing prevents costly mistakes and ensures your new cabinets fit perfectly. A level surface is crucial for proper alignment, so investing in a good quality level tool can save you from frustration during installation.

What warranty coverage comes with Walmart cabinets?

Warranty coverage varies by product line and manufacturer. Many cabinets come with standard warranties covering defects in materials and workmanship for periods ranging from one to five years. It is always advisable to check the specific warranty details at the time of purchase, as terms can differ between product lines.
